Software engineering best practices

WebJan 16, 2024 · Data scientists and software engineers have some things in common and, in this article, I’ll show you 5 software engineering best practices that you should steal to become a better data scientist. Write Clean Code. Writing clean code means writing readable, simple, and concise code. WebSoftware Engineering Practices and Software Modeling Practices Notes. Software Engineering Practices and Software Modeling Practices Notes Study Material. ... Even the best software engineers make mistakes. These and other realities should be considered as a project plan is established. Principle #7: Adjust granularity as you define the plan.

Coding Standards and Best Practices To Follow BrowserStack

WebSoftware engineering is the process of designing, developing, testing, and maintaining software using a systematic and disciplined approach. It involves applying engineering principles and methods to development in order to create efficient, robust, high-quality systems that meets the needs of users and businesses. WebOct 6, 2024 · First published in ACM Queue, Vol. 14, Issue 3, July 18, 2016. Technology leader Kate Matsudaira provides 6 actionable Software Engineering best practices. Each … bird panels for quilting https://dtsperformance.com

How To Successfully Manage A Team Of Software Engineers

WebOct 6, 2024 · First published in ACM Queue, Vol. 14, Issue 3, July 18, 2016. Technology leader Kate Matsudaira provides 6 actionable Software Engineering best practices. Each of these practices (from creating test plans, to versioning, to code reviews) serve as the fundamentals to how every major software organization functions and deserves a deeper … WebSoftware Engineering Best Practices. There are no limits when it comes to software engineering best practices, but for this article, we will focus on 10 actionable development tasks that help create the most successful product possible. Keep Your Code Simple Software engineers across all levels agree that code should be kept as simple as possible. WebSep 14, 2024 · Photo by Alex Wong on Unsplash. B eing a good software engineer is not just about coding, it’s about solving problems in the most effective and efficient manner. This can be achieved through ... birdpapa bubble crush game

5 essential software engineering practices - TechBeacon

Category:Software Development Best Practices From 16 Top Cos.

Tags:Software engineering best practices

Software engineering best practices

Software engineering basic principles and best practices

WebApr 10, 2024 · To be a successful manager, you have to avoid any tendency to do all the work yourself. Micromanaging is not productive and instills anxiety and stress on the team. Team members want to feel they ... WebJan 21, 2024 · 7. Adapt to Hybrid and Remote Work Options. Finally, a best practice of software engineering right now is allowing and encouraging remote work. Remote engineers have higher rates of productivity and fewer sick days than their on-site counterparts, allowing for faster software development and testing times.

Software engineering best practices

Did you know?

WebThe list below gathers a set of engineering best practices for developing software systems with machine learning (ML) components. These practices were identified by engaging with ML engineering teams and reviewing relevant academic and grey literature.We are continuously running a global survey among ML engineering teams to measure the … WebOct 2, 2014 · 1. Presented by: Akbar Ali. 2. Software Engineering Software Engineering Practice Essence of Practice Core Principles of Software Engineering Types of Practice • Communication Practice • Planning Practice. 3. Software engineering (SE) is concerned with developing and maintaining software systems that behave reliably and efficiently, are ...

WebFeature-driven development (FDD) is an iterative and incremental software development process.It is a lightweight [according to whom?] or Agile method for developing software.FDD blends a number of industry-recognized [according to whom?] best practices into a cohesive whole. These practices are driven from a client-valued functionality … WebJan 19, 2016 · What is softwareengineering? The application of a systematic, disciplined, quantifiable approach to development, operation, and maintenance of software that is, the application of engineering to software. (IEEE Standard Computer Dictionary, 610.12, ISBN 1-55937-079-3, 1990) Multi-person construction of multi-version software.

WebFeb 19, 2024 · C# Coding Guidelines And Best Practices v1.0. Yogesh Khurpe. Feb 19, 2024. 83.7 k. 0. 7. This document describes the rule and recommendations for developing software application and class libraries in .NET using C# as a language. The main purpose is to define the general guidelines to enforce consistent coding styles and formatting that … WebApr 13, 2024 · Project engineering innovation also involves embracing digital transformation and using the latest technologies and tools to enhance your project performance, efficiency, and collaboration. This ...

WebSep 11, 2024 · In the past, I’ve also heard Abhishek mention that the way he learn more about modularity and software engineering best practices as a whole was by reading through the Scikit Learn code on Github. Some other things that contribute to writing good modularized code are: Don’t Repeat Yourself (DRY) ...

WebSoftware development refers to the design, documentation, programming, testing, and ongoing maintenance of a software deliverable. The combination of these steps are used … bird paper punchWebApr 11, 2024 · Software Engineering At Google. Complexity comes as in two flavours: essential complexity and accidental complexity. Essential complexity is the complexity of … bird paradise flower picturesWeb2. CLIENT AND EMPLOYER – Software engineers shall act in a manner that is in the best interests of their client and employer consistent with the public interest. 3. PRODUCT – Software engineers shall ensure that their products and related modifications meet the highest professional standards possible. 4. bird painting artistsWeblook guide Software Engineering Best Practices Lessons From Successful Projects In The Top Companies Pdf Pdf as you such as. By searching the title, publisher, or authors of … bird paradise singapore newsWebGoogle’s Engineering Practices documentation. eng-practices ... LGTM: Means “Looks Good to Me”. It is what a code reviewer says when approving a CL. License. The documents in this project are licensed under the CC-By 3.0 License, which encourages you … bird paper macheWeb7. Use the Right Data Structures. Know the benefits and limitations of different data structures, and choose the right one while Coding in Python. 8. Write Readable Code. You should use line breaks and indent your code. Use naming conventions for identifiers- this makes it easier to understand the code. bird paradise game downloadWebApr 13, 2024 · According to CrossTalk, the Journal of Defense Software Engineering, ... Top 5 Best Practices for DevOps Engineers. AWS: Integrating OpenAPI With the Amazon API … bird paradise burlington nj coupon